8. Your Rights Under GDPR
Under the GDPR, you have the following rights:
- Right of access: Request a copy of the personal data we hold about you
- Right to rectification: Request correction of inaccurate data
- Right to erasure: Request deletion of your data ("right to be forgotten")
- Right to restrict processing: Request that we limit how we use your data
- Right to data portability: Receive your data in a structured, machine-readable format
- Right to object: Object to processing based on legitimate interests
- Right to withdraw consent: Where processing is based on consent, withdraw it at any time
To exercise any of these rights, contact us at [email protected]. We will respond within 30 days.
You also have the right to lodge a complaint with the Data Protection Commission (DPC) at dataprotection.ie.
